home *** CD-ROM | disk | FTP | other *** search
/ Tricks of the Windows Gam…ming Gurus (2nd Edition) / Disc2.iso / msdn_vcb / samples / vc98 / sdk / dbmsg / sql / vbsql / chngdb.frm (.txt) < prev    next >
Encoding:
Visual Basic Form  |  1996-04-03  |  2.1 KB  |  75 lines

  1. VERSION 2.00
  2. Begin Form CHNGDB 
  3.    BackColor       =   &H00FFFFFF&
  4.    BorderStyle     =   1  'Fixed Single
  5.    Caption         =   "Change Database"
  6.    ForeColor       =   &H00000000&
  7.    Height          =   2160
  8.    Left            =   2895
  9.    MaxButton       =   0   'False
  10.    MinButton       =   0   'False
  11.    ScaleHeight     =   1755
  12.    ScaleWidth      =   5640
  13.    Top             =   3150
  14.    Width           =   5760
  15.    Begin CommandButton CANCEL_BUTTON 
  16.       BackColor       =   &H00C0C0C0&
  17.       Cancel          =   -1  'True
  18.       Caption         =   "Cancel"
  19.       Height          =   480
  20.       Left            =   3240
  21.       TabIndex        =   3
  22.       Top             =   1200
  23.       Width           =   1320
  24.    End
  25.    Begin CommandButton OK_BUTTON 
  26.       BackColor       =   &H00C0C0C0&
  27.       Caption         =   "OK"
  28.       Default         =   -1  'True
  29.       Height          =   480
  30.       Left            =   1080
  31.       TabIndex        =   2
  32.       Top             =   1200
  33.       Width           =   1320
  34.    End
  35.    Begin ComboBox DBNAME_COMBO 
  36.       BackColor       =   &H00FFFFFF&
  37.       ForeColor       =   &H00000000&
  38.       Height          =   300
  39.       Left            =   2040
  40.       TabIndex        =   1
  41.       Text            =   "Combo1"
  42.       Top             =   360
  43.       Width           =   3240
  44.    End
  45.    Begin Label Label1 
  46.       BackColor       =   &H00FFFFFF&
  47.       Caption         =   "Database Name:"
  48.       ForeColor       =   &H00000000&
  49.       Height          =   240
  50.       Left            =   240
  51.       TabIndex        =   0
  52.       Top             =   480
  53.       Width           =   1560
  54.    End
  55. '$INCLUDE: 'VBQUERY.BI'
  56. '$INCLUDE: 'VBDSQL.BI'
  57. Sub CANCEL_BUTTON_Click ()
  58.     Unload Chngdb
  59. End Sub
  60. Sub Form_Load ()
  61.     Result% = GetDatabases(DBNAME_COMBO)
  62.     If Result% = FAIL% Then Unload Chngdb
  63. End Sub
  64. Sub OK_BUTTON_Click ()
  65.     newname$ = DBNAME_COMBO.Text
  66.     If SqlUse(SqlConn, newname$) = SUCCEED% Then
  67.         DatabaseName$ = DBNAME_COMBO.Text
  68.         ChangePrimaryWindowCaption
  69.         SqlStatus = SUCCEED
  70.     Else
  71.         SqlStatus = FAIL
  72.     End If
  73.     Unload Chngdb
  74. End Sub
  75.